A Rich History, A Cyclist's Paradise
Founded in 1891, Kopp's Cycle stands proudly as the oldest continuously running bicycle shop in America. For over 125 years, we've been serving the Princeton, NJ community with unparalleled expertise and a deep passion for all things cycling.
